Right Here Is Your Trick To Unlocking The World Of Web Solutions Knowledge

Content Written By-Kaae Fry

Discover the utmost Web Providers Handbook for all your requirements. Discover interaction procedures, core ideas of SOAP and REST, and best practices for smooth application. Uncover the keys to mastering internet services, from understanding the basics to applying scalable style. Master the art of creating safe systems and enhancing for future growth. https://premiumwebsitesllc.z13.web.core.windows.net/ of internet services within your reaches.

Review of Web Solutions



If you have actually ever wondered what internet services are and just how they work, this summary is the perfect location to begin. Internet services are a method for different applications to communicate with each other online. They enable seamless combination of systems, making it much easier to share data and functionalities.

One of the vital aspects of internet services is their use of basic methods like HTTP and XML to promote communication. This standardization makes sure that various systems can recognize and connect with each other successfully. Internet solutions can be classified right into 2 major types: SOAP (Simple Things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on conventional HTTP methods like obtain, PUBLISH, PUT, and erase. Both have their strengths and are made use of in numerous situations based on requirements.

Secret Principles and Technologies



Checking out the foundational ideas and innovations of internet services is vital for comprehending their performance and application in modern-day systems. When delving into the crucial principles and modern technologies of web solutions, you unlock to a globe of interconnected possibilities. Here are some essential elements to realize:

- ** SOAP (Simple Item Gain Access To Procedure) **: This protocol specifies the framework of messages traded in between internet solutions.
- ** WSDL (Web Services Description Language) **: WSDL is utilized to define the functionalities offered by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that uses basic HTTP approaches for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between web services because of its versatility and readability.

Understanding these core principles and modern technologies will lay a solid structure for your journey into the world of web solutions.

Best Practices for Implementation



To make certain successful application of internet services, prioritize adherence to finest practices. Begin by thoroughly documenting your web service APIs, including clear descriptions of endpoints, parameters, and anticipated feedbacks. Constant calling conventions and versioning of APIs are important for maintainability. When creating your internet services, comply with the concepts of REST to create a scalable and flexible design. Apply correct verification and authorization systems to safeguard your solutions, such as OAuth or API tricks.

Evaluating is important in making sure the dependability of your web solutions. Establish detailed test cases that cover numerous situations, including favorable and negative screening. https://startup.info/what-are-the-best-marketing-strategies-for-2022/ and automated testing can assist catch issues early in the advancement process. Monitor your web services in real-time to determine efficiency traffic jams and potential failures. Logging and mistake handling are vital for diagnosing issues and repairing issues efficiently.


Finally, think about the scalability of your web services deliberately for future growth. Carry out caching systems and load balancing to deal with raised traffic. Frequently review and enhance your code for effectiveness. By complying with these ideal practices, you can enhance the implementation of web services and ensure their success.

Verdict

Congratulations! You've simply opened the key to understanding web services. By comprehending the vital concepts and innovations, and carrying out finest techniques, you're well on your means to coming to be an internet solutions specialist.

Maintain discovering and try out what you have actually learned to proceed increasing your knowledge and skills in this interesting field.

The globe of internet solutions is currently within your reaches, ready for you to check out and overcome. Take pleasure in the trip!






Leave a Reply

Your email address will not be published. Required fields are marked *